I am Madeline Overton, a PhD candidate under Rebecca Martin in the Department of Physics and Astronomy at the University of Nevada, Las Vegas (UNLV). I use hydrodynamic simulations to study circumstellar disks around giant stars. I am interested in decretion and accretion disks in the context of Be/X-ray binaries, which consist of a massive main-sequence star and a compact object companion. I investigate the dynamics of Be star disks and mass transfer between the binary components, considering factors such as retrograde motion and eccentricity. Recently, I have been exploring the formation of decretion disks through boundary layer effects. This work studies the enigmatic formation of Be star disks, but also contributes to the formation and spin evolution of giant planets.
